Output 28d62dc237d8fb9a105a86f2a13e39b51adc372baf94c341239bca381ae19211:1

value
778780
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 1cb986601c8f8bfccf8e6f7fc11939e1c092cb48 OP_EQUALVERIFY OP_CHECKSIG
address
13ctAsKWQa3eTrqdxY895mqYV61ce6GaxL
transaction
28d62dc237d8fb9a105a86f2a13e39b51adc372baf94c341239bca381ae19211
confirmations
436584
spent
true